Droid X Android 2.2 Update Due in September

By Jeff Baker - 08/06/2010 2:17:06 PM


motodroidx

Well Droid X users, it seems that you’ll be getting the short end of the stick a bit when it comes to Android 2.2. While other devices are receiving the update early this month (like the HTC EVO 4G) the Droid X won’t be receiving the update until supposedly next month.

The reason we know this is because a Motorola employee recently took to the company’s official forums to drop the following tidbit:

Some Droid X users are experiencing an issue using Exchange 2003 email. Though the email is arriving on the Droid X, no notifications are appearing. A fix for this will be included in the upgrade to Android 2.2 scheduled for deployment by early September.

Unfortunately, while it’s straight from a Motorola employee’s mouth this isn’t exactly an official announcement so in theory, it may be wrong, but in reality, it probably isn’t.
